A side-by-side view of publicly reported data for these two schools.

Fred J Page Middle School
Sunset Middle School
  • Fred J Page Middle School reported a higher chronically absent students than Sunset Middle School (72 vs. 24).
  • Fred J Page Middle School reported a higher gifted & talented than Sunset Middle School (77 vs. 32).
  • Fred J Page Middle School reported a higher students per counselor than Sunset Middle School (331.1:1 vs. 310:1).
